Condividi tramite


Metodo IDebugDataSpaces4::GetNextDifferentlyValidOffsetVirtual (dbgeng.h)

Il metodo GetNextDifferentlyValidOffsetVirtual restituisce l'offset dell'indirizzo successivo la cui validità potrebbe essere diversa dalla validità dell'indirizzo specificato.

Sintassi

HRESULT GetNextDifferentlyValidOffsetVirtual(
  [in]  ULONG64  Offset,
  [out] PULONG64 NextOffset
);

Parametri

[in] Offset

Specifica un indirizzo iniziale. L'indirizzo restituito in NextOffset sarà l'indirizzo successivo la cui validità potrebbe essere definita in modo diverso da questo.

[out] NextOffset

Riceve l'indirizzo dell'indirizzo successivo la cui validità può essere definita in modo diverso dall'indirizzo in Offset.

Valore restituito

Questo metodo può anche restituire valori di errore. Per altri dettagli, vedere valori restituiti.

Codice restituito Descrizione
S_OK
Il metodo ha avuto esito positivo.

Osservazioni

Le dimensioni delle aree di validità dipendono dalla destinazione. Ad esempio, nelle sessioni di debug in modalità utente live, in cui la validità dell'indirizzo virtuale cambia da pagina a pagina, NextOffset riceverà l'indirizzo della pagina successiva. Nei file di dump in modalità utente la validità può passare da byte a byte.

Fabbisogno

Requisito Valore
piattaforma di destinazione Desktop
intestazione dbgeng.h (include Dbgeng.h)

Vedere anche

GetValidRegionVirtual

IDebugDataSpaces4